    Dependability Re Analysis


    Dependability refers to the reliability and trustworthiness of individuals and their ability to assist in the recovery of those affected by a crisis.


    1) Identifying critical roles and creating a backup plan increases resiliency.
    2) Developing clear communication channels reduces errors during reanalysis.
    3) Regularly testing the dependability of personnel ensures proper training and identifies gaps.
    4) Implementing a distributed team structure ensures geographical diversity in case of regional disasters.
    5) Creating comprehensive procedures for skill transfer and succession planning mitigates the impact of key personnel turnover.
